Akin Remarks Push Gender Issues to Center Stage
August 22, 2012, 1:44 pm
By Michael D. Shear and Jonathan Weisman
New York Times

Just days before Mitt Romney formally assumes the leadership of his party,
he and his Republican colleagues are once again confronting the party's
long-standing difficulty attracting the support of women - a demographic
reality that could cost Mr. Romney the White House.
.
Representative Todd Akin's refusal to step aside in the Missouri Senate
race in the wake of his comments about rape and pregnancy has forced
gender issues back into the political conversation just as Mr. Romney was
hoping to refocus it on his personal story and the nation's struggling
economy.
.
And the Republican Party's decision this week to endorse an anti-abortion
plank at its convention - without an exception for rape - raises new
questions about whether, and how, Mr. Romney and his running mate, Paul D.
Ryan, can close the party's gap in support among women.
.
In an NBC/Wall Street Journal poll released Wednesday, President Obama
leads Mr. Romney among women by 10 percentage points, 51 percent to 41
percent.
.
In the last 24 hours, Mr. Romney and Mr. Ryan have all but ignored the
broader issues of abortion and gender politics on the trail. The subject
did not come up at a joint town-hall-style meeting in New Hampshire on
Monday morning, and Mr. Ryan did not bring up the issue at a rally in
Roanoke, Va., Wednesday morning.
.
Mr. Ryan, who co-sponsored a bill with Mr. Akin that aimed to restrict the
definition of rape, was pressed on Mr. Akin's comments in a television
interview Wednesday morning. Mr. Ryan declared that "rape is rape, and
there's no splitting hairs over rape." He defended his record on abortion
but said Mr. Romney would set policy as president.
.
"I'm proud of my pro-life record. And I stand by my pro-life record in
Congress," Mr. Ryan said on Pittsburgh's KDKA-TV. "It's something I'm
proud of.
